* I have an ancestor that up and left. No one saw or heard from him in about 8 years. Turns out he's joined the army, and is heading to England. I found his attestation papers and he enlisted in Toronto, Ontario, but his place of residence is 226 Market St. Gloucester, N.J. USA. His occupation is Ironworker.
Can anyone who may be a resident of Gloucester tell me anything about 226 Market St.?
Is/was there an ironworks in the area?
I knew nothing about this relative other than he died in 1918 in the war, and I am anxious to learn what I can about his life in NJ.
